CD74HC4067M Equivalent & Substitute Parts
Part Overview
The CD74HC4067M is a 16:1 multiplexer/demultiplexer interface IC manufactured by Texas Instruments in 24-SOIC surface mount packaging. This device functions as a single-channel analog switch with 160Ohm on-state resistance, operating across a 2V to 6V supply range. The part is currently in Last Time Buy status, making identification of functionally equivalent alternatives essential for design continuity and long-term component sourcing.

Key Parameters
| Parameter | Value |
|---|---|
| Multiplexer/Demultiplexer Circuit | 16:1 |
| Number of Circuits | 1 |
| On-State Resistance (Max) | 160Ohm |
| Channel-to-Channel Matching (ΔRon) | 8.5Ohm |
| Voltage - Supply, Single (V+) | 2V ~ 6V |
| Switch Time (Ton, Toff) (Max) | 51ns, 49ns |
| -3dB Bandwidth | 89MHz |
| Channel Capacitance (CS(off), CD(off)) | 5pF, 50pF |
| Current - Leakage (IS(off)) (Max) | 800nA |
| Operating Temperature | -55°C ~ 125°C (TA) |
| Package / Case | 24-SOIC (0.295", 7.50mm Width) |
| RoHS Status | ROHS3 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|

Parameter Comparison
| Parameter | CD74HC4067M (Main) | CD74HC4067M96 | MC14067BDWG | MC14067BDWR2G | HEF4067BT,653 |
|---|---|---|---|---|---|
| Manufacturer | Texas Instruments | Texas Instruments | onsemi | onsemi | NXP Semiconductors |
| Multiplexer Configuration | 16:1 | 16:1 | 16:1 | 16:1 | 16:1 |
| On-State Resistance (Max) | 160Ohm | 160Ohm | 280Ohm | 280Ohm | Not specified |
| Channel-to-Channel Matching (ΔRon) | 8.5Ohm | 8.5Ohm | 10Ohm | 10Ohm | Not specified |
| Voltage - Supply, Single (V+) | 2V ~ 6V | 2V ~ 6V | 3V ~ 18V | 3V ~ 18V | Not specified |
| -3dB Bandwidth | 89MHz | 89MHz | 15MHz | 15MHz | Not specified |
| Operating Temperature | -55°C ~ 125°C | -55°C ~ 125°C | -55°C ~ 125°C | -55°C ~ 125°C | Not specified |
| Package / Case | 24-SOIC | 24-SOIC | 24-SOIC | 24-SOIC | Not specified |
| Product Status | Last Time Buy | Active | Active | Active | Active |
| MSL Rating | 1 (Unlimited) | 1 (Unlimited) | 3 (168 Hours) | 3 (168 Hours) | 1 (Unlimited) |
Engineering Selection Recommendations
Direct Electrical Equivalents (Tier 1):
CD74HC4067M96 is the primary substitute. This Texas Instruments part maintains identical electrical specifications including 160Ohm on-state resistance, 89MHz bandwidth, and 2V to 6V supply range. Both parts share MSL 1 rating and ROHS3 compliance. The distinction is packaging format: CD74HC4067M96 is supplied in Cut Tape and Digi-Reel format versus tube packaging for the original part. This substitute is suitable for direct replacement in all applications where the CD74HC4067M was specified.
Functional Equivalents with Parameter Deviations (Tier 2):
MC14067BDWG and MC14067BDWR2G (onsemi) provide 16:1 multiplexer functionality in 24-SOIC packaging with active product status. These parts operate across a wider supply range (3V to 18V) but exhibit higher on-state resistance (280Ohm maximum) and reduced bandwidth (15MHz). The MSL 3 rating requires controlled moisture exposure during storage and handling. These substitutes are applicable only when the higher on-state resistance and lower bandwidth do not violate circuit performance requirements.
Limited Data Substitute:
HEF4067BT,653 (NXP Semiconductors) is listed as a functional equivalent with 16:1 multiplexer configuration and active status. Insufficient electrical parameter data is provided for detailed compatibility assessment. This part should be evaluated against specific application requirements before selection.
Frequently Asked Questions (FAQ)
Q: Can CD74HC4067M96 replace CD74HC4067M directly?
A: Yes. CD74HC4067M96 is electrically identical to CD74HC4067M with matching on-state resistance (160Ohm), bandwidth (89MHz), supply voltage range (2V to 6V), and operating temperature range (-55°C to 125°C). The only difference is packaging format (Cut Tape/Digi-Reel versus Tube). Both maintain MSL 1 rating and ROHS3 compliance.
Q: What are the limitations of MC14067BDWG and MC14067BDWR2G substitutes?
A: These onsemi parts increase on-state resistance from 160Ohm to 280Ohm and reduce bandwidth from 89MHz to 15MHz. The wider supply voltage range (3V to 18V) may be advantageous in some applications but does not offset the performance reduction in high-speed or low-impedance switching circuits. MSL 3 rating requires moisture control during storage.
Q: Are the onsemi MC14067 variants suitable for high-frequency applications?
A: No. The 15MHz bandwidth of MC14067BDWG and MC14067BDWR2G is significantly lower than the CD74HC4067M specification of 89MHz. Applications requiring bandwidth above 15MHz must use CD74HC4067M96 or equivalent high-speed variants.
Q: What is the difference between CD74HC4067M and CD74HC4067M96 packaging?
A: CD74HC4067M is supplied in Tube packaging. CD74HC4067M96 is supplied in Cut Tape and Digi-Reel format. Both are 24-SOIC surface mount packages with identical physical dimensions and electrical specifications. Selection depends on assembly process requirements and component handling procedures.
Q: Can HEF4067BT,653 be used as a substitute?
A: HEF4067BT,653 provides 16:1 multiplexer functionality with active product status. However, complete electrical parameter specifications are not provided in the available data. Verification against application-specific requirements is necessary before implementation.
Q: What is the impact of MSL rating differences?
A: CD74HC4067M and CD74HC4067M96 carry MSL 1 rating (unlimited moisture exposure tolerance). MC14067BDWG and MC14067BDWR2G carry MSL 3 rating (168-hour maximum exposure at specified humidity). MSL 3 parts require controlled storage conditions and accelerated baking procedures if moisture absorption limits are exceeded during handling.
